Lifelong Bluffton resident, Edward James Reichenbach, a man whose passionate love for his family was exceeded only by his love of Jesus, passed away in his sleep on February 7, 2025 at the age of 88.
Edward was born August 16, 1936 in Bluffton to Ralph and Evelyn Reichenbach. As a family, we like to say that not too long after his birth, Ed held his first job. No one out-worked Edward Reichenbach. From lawn mowing at age 10, caring for horses, sweeping floors downtown, painting and later driving a school bus, milk delivery and coaching football, to name just a few of his jobs, he paid his way through Bluffton College where he became the first in his family to graduate (with a degree in Education). He worked and studied while all the time playing on the football team as well. Ed taught middle school in Lima before accepting the challenge to be the first State Farm insurance agent in Bluffton. A testimony to Ed's work ethic is that State Farm has the "President's Club," an annual award given to the top 50 Agents in the entire United States. Edward qualified for President's Club in the tiny community of Bluffton, outperforming agents in cities such as New York and Chicago.
Gerald Ray McDowell, 85, of Elizabethton, Tennessee, died at his home on Thursday, Feb. 6, 2025, in the loving presence of his family. He was born in Allen County, Ohio, on Oct. 13, 1939. He attended Kindergarten through 12th grade at Beaverdam Public School. He then studied Architecture at the University of Cincinnati prior to a career in industrial construction. Beginning in 1960, he worked for Stedke Construction for the majority of his career, followed by Tuttle Construction prior to retiring in 2000. He was a member of the Carpenter’s Union Local 372.

Dean Robert Sommers, 94, passed away on January 30, 2025 at the Mennonite Memorial Home, Bluffton. Dean was born on November 18, 1930 in Toledo, Ohio to the late Walter and Cora (Gratz) Sommers. At a young age, Dean moved with his parents to Bluffton where he resided most of his life. On March 14, 1953, he married Darlyn Rae Garmatter at the Ebenezer Mennonite Church. They were married over 63 years and were blessed with four sons. Darlyn preceded Dean in death on March 20, 2016 in Bluffton.
